Dip Ingredients
2 c. sour cream
2 c. mayonnaise
1 c. minced green onions
1 c. chopped fresh chives
1 c. minced shallots
2 tbsp. onion powder
½ c. teriyaki sauce
2 tsp. minced garlic
½ tsp. salt
½ tsp. pepper
Steps
In bowl, mix all ingredients thoroughly with spatula. Cover & refrigerate. Chill at least 1 hour before serving with chips or raw vegetables. You can make Bunny Dip 48 hours in advance of your party.
Low fat version - substitute fat-free mayonnaise.
Bunny Bread Directions
I used a large round French Bread to make our bunny, but you can also use Pumpernickel or Italian bread. You will also need a long thin baguette bread cut in half for the "ears".
Take the round loaf of bread and rip out the top and center of the bread to form a large bread bowl. Make sure to leave at least a ½ inch thick wall on the sides and bottom of the bread bowl.
Center the round loaf on a tray then use the two pieces of your baguette bread for the "ears".
Use a radish or sliced olive for the eyes and fresh chives or dried spaghetti for the whiskers. We used a yellow bell pepper (cut into a small triangle) for the nose and a longer red bell pepper for the mouth.
Just before serving, add your dip to the center of the bread bowl and arrange the vegetables around for dipping. The presentation is as cute as it is delicious!
